Argos

Argos is a UK retail chain which offers a broad selection of general merchandise on its online and store networks. Customers can shop online, through mobile channels, in 850 stores, or Heavy Duty Propane Burner over the phone. The company offers home delivery services, as well as click and pick up.

Argos has a reputation as one of the most well-known catalogue retailers in the UK. In the past, shopping was as simple as filling out a small form with catalogue numbers for the items you wanted. Customers were given red pencils (formerly blue ones) in the shops to fill out this form. The forms were then taken to the checkout and paid for. A receipt was issued indicating where to wait for the goods to be delivered from the storeroom.

Debenhams

The first Debenhams opened in Wigmore Street, which is in the city's West End, in 1778. The company grew and opened new stores throughout the UK. The company has changed its name a number of times, most recently changing from Clark & Debenhams to Debenhams and Freebody.

After the first world war the business was growing rapidly. In 1920, Harvey Nichols, a Knightsbridge retailer, was bought by Debenhams. While operating under the Debenhams brand, the stores were independent. However purchasing and warehousing was centralized.

In 1985 the Burton Group acquired the brand. Then, Arcadia merged with it. In 1998, the retailer resigned from the Burton Group to return to a stock market listing. In the early 2000s, Belinda Earl was appointed chief executive and introduced exclusive designer clothing under the Designers at Debenhams label. The company opened its first store outside London at Cheltenham.

John Lewis

The John Lewis Partnership, a British department-store chain, operates 52 stores. This includes the flagship Oxford Street store and the Peter Jones branch in Sloane Square, London, 35 of these are traditional department stores, and 12 are 'John Lewis at Home' homeware and furniture outlets. The partnership also operates two Food Halls within its stores and also the Waitrose brand of products that are its own.

In 1933, John Lewis purchased its first store outside London. It was a Jessops located in Nottingham. In the 1940s, the partnership grew by acquiring Selfridge's Provincial Stores. This was a grouping of provincial and suburban department stores.

AO

AO is one of the biggest businesses to come out of the North West over the past two decades. The Bolton-based firm, which was founded by John Roberts, is listed on the London Stock Exchange and specialises in white goods and electronics. The company was initially known as Appliances Online The company was founded after Roberts won a PS1 bet with a friend on whether would change the way white goods were purchased online. Since then the company has grown into AO Business, AO Finance and AO Mobile. It also has an in-house delivery service and its own fridge recycling plant.
